Position Summary

We are looking for a skilled DevSecOps Engineer to join our development team.

The ideal candidate will integrate security practices into the development and deployment process.

Responsibilities include automating security in CI/CD pipelines and managing cloud infrastructure security.

The role requires close collaboration with developers and IT teams to ensure secure, scalable systems.

Passion for automation, cloud platforms, and cybersecurity best practices is essential.

Job Responsibilities

Key Responsibilities:

  • Integrate security tools, standards, and processes into CI/CD pipelines.
  • Automate security testing and vulnerability scanning in code, container, and infrastructure layers.
  • Collaborate with development and operations teams to implement security controls and monitoring.
  • Manage and improve infrastructure as code (IaC) with tools like Terraform, Ansible, or CloudFormation.
  • Define and enforce secure coding practices through education and tooling.
  • Conduct threat modeling, security assessments, and remediation planning.
  • Monitor, analyze, and respond to security incidents in the cloud and containerized environments.
  • Implement and maintain logging, monitoring, and alerting systems.
  • Stay updated on the latest DevSecOps trends, tools, and threats.


Required Qualifications:

  • 3+ years of experience in DevOps, Security Engineering, or a related field.
  • Strong understanding of DevOps tools (e.g., Jenkins, GitLab CI/CD, CircleCI).
  • Hands-on experience with containerization and orchestration (Docker, Kubernetes).
  • Solid grasp of c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
  • Proficiency with scripting and automation (Python, Bash, etc.).
  • Experience with security tools (e.g., Snyk, Aqua, Trivy, SonarQube, OWASP ZAP).
  • Familiarity with compliance standards (e.g., SOC 2, ISO 27001, NIST, CIS Benchmarks).
